#271180 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#271180 is composed of 15.3% red, 6.7% green and 50.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69.5% cyan, 86.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 251.9 degrees, a saturation of 76.6% and a lightness of 28.4%. #271180 color hex could be obtained by blending #4e22ff with #000001. Closest websafe color is: #330099.

#271180 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#271180 has RGB values of R:39, G:17, B:128 and CMYK values of C:0.7, M:0.87, Y:0, K:0.5. Its decimal value is 2560384.

Shades and Tints of #271180
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020107 is the darkest color, while #f6f4f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#271180
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#45434e is the less saturated color, while #1d0091 is the most saturated one.
